habit my computer recognize my Camcorder when connected via FireWire?

When I connect my Jvc Video Camera on my computer you do not like to find that something is plugged. is used for work and was able to get my video from DV tapes, but since a few i havent been able to meet. I bought new firewire card and installed it on my computer and I have a new cable. I have researched this and believe it is because my drivers are out of date? I tried to download several, but nothing has worked. Any ideas?

Try this: Go to Device Manager (Control Panel / System / Hardware) Expand the bus drivers IEEE 1394 host, right click on the device and uninstall it. If you are not there to begin with, you have a problem and shut down your PC. Connect the video camera, put it in the game and restart your PC. You should see messages coming up the card and then the camcorder are detected.
